On average across the year,
no, West Virginia, United States is not hotter than
Canyon Country, California
.
West Virginia, United States has an average temperature of 12°C/54°F and Canyon Country, California has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F.
West Virginia, United States's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F, which is not hotter than Canyon Country, California's hottest month (August,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F).
On average across the year, yes, West Virginia, United States is colder than Canyon Country, California . West Virginia, United States has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F and Canyon Country, California has an average minimum temperature of 11°C/52°F.
